The first generation of offshore wind farms are entering a new phase of their lifecycle. As the industry begins to address the challenges and opportunities associated with life extension, repowering, and eventual decommissioning, RWE is committed to developing a world-class decommissioning capability that supports the long-term sustainability of our global portfolio.

As a global leader, RWE Offshore Wind is shaping tomorrow's energy on the high seas. We are active across Europe, Japan and Korea. We have already 18 wind farms in operation with an installed capacity of over 3 gigawatts. With over 20 years’ experience in developing, building, operating and maintaining offshore wind farms we have established long-term partnerships, working hand in hand with local businesses and communities.
